Abstract

In order to master the failure mechanism of joint of steel sandwich panels, methods of theory analysis, experiment research and finite element simulation are adopted to study the joint failure of steel and core material with different thickness. It is shown that, for proof and wall sandwich panel, the failure of joint is caused by local buckling of steel plate and punching of steel plate, respectively. The design formula of joint bearing capacity is presented, which can be used as reference for design. Increasing the stiffness of rock wool and the bound strength, or increasing the thickness of steel plate can improve the joint bearing capacity of roof panel.
